public void FindQueryInCache_WithEmptyCache_ReturnsErrorIndex() { var cache = new EntityQueryCache(1); var found = cache.FindQueryInCache(0); Assert.Less(found, 0); }
public void FindQueryInCache_WithHashNotFound_ReturnsErrorIndex() { var cache = new EntityQueryCache(1); SimpleWrapCreateCachedQuery(cache, 0, k_DummyGroup); var found = cache.FindQueryInCache(1); Assert.Less(found, 0); }
public void FindQueryInCache_WithHashFound_ReturnsFoundIndex() { var cache = new EntityQueryCache(2); SimpleWrapCreateCachedQuery(cache, 0, k_DummyGroup); SimpleWrapCreateCachedQuery(cache, 1, k_DummyGroup); var found = cache.FindQueryInCache(1); Assert.AreEqual(1, found); }